Sarasota Co. experiencing increase in heroin overdoses

The Sarasota County Sheriff's Office reports 38 suspected heroin overdoses over the last month.Seven have resulted in deaths.Over the last year, 132 overdoses have happened in Sarasota County.Among those, it reports 17 deaths.WWSB-TV has... Read More.
